Let’s Talk Employment

In partnership with Haringey Talking Therapies, Let’s Talk Employment Haringey offers help and support to give you the tools to achieve employment that is sustainable and enables you to thrive at work.
We will arrange to meet with you, assess your situation and offer help with a wide of range of matters including:
- Returning to work – if you are on a period of sickness absence, maternity leave or anything else where you are experiencing barriers returning to the workplace
- Remaining in work – you may be struggling with a mental/ physical health condition, a difficult work relationship, lack of flexibility, changes to the way you do your job, or you might be struggling to perform at the level that you once did
- Finding work – if you are looking for a new job, we can help give you the tools to find the job that is right for you
- Employer support – we can also work with your employer to provide them with information and support
Speak to your therapist to find out whether this is the right step for you.

Thrive into Work Haringey and Enfield
This is a free, voluntary service, which aims to support you if you have a physical and/or mental health condition and would like to find meaningful employment or stay in your current role. We also provide you with ongoing in work support in both your new or existing role.
